ExcELIN1 Class

Static PI transformer fed excitation system ELIN (VATECH) - simplified model. This model represents an all-static excitation system. A PI voltage controller establishes a desired field current set point for a proportional current controller. The integrator of the PI controller has a follow-up input to match its signal to the present field current. A power system stabilizer with power input is included in the model.

ID Тип Описание Количество
tfi Seconds Current transducer time constant (<i>Tfi</i>) (&gt;= 0). Typical value = 0. 1..1
tnu Seconds Controller reset time constant (<i>Tnu</i>) (&gt;= 0). Typical value = 2. 1..1
vpu PU Voltage controller proportional gain (<i>Vpu</i>). Typical value = 34,5. 1..1
vpi PU Current controller gain (<i>Vpi</i>). Typical value = 12,45. 1..1
vpnf PU Controller follow up gain (<i>Vpnf</i>). Typical value = 2. 1..1
dpnf PU Controller follow up deadband (<i>Dpnf</i>). Typical value = 0. 1..1
tsw Seconds Stabilizer parameters (<i>Tsw</i>) (&gt;= 0). Typical value = 3. 1..1
efmin PU Minimum open circuit excitation voltage (<i>Efmin</i>) (&lt; ExcELIN1.efmax). Typical value = -5. 1..1
efmax PU Maximum open circuit excitation voltage (<i>Efmax</i>) (&gt; ExcELIN1.efmin). Typical value = 5. 1..1
xe PU Excitation transformer effective reactance (<i>Xe</i>) (&gt;= 0). <i>Xe</i> represents the regulation of the transformer/rectifier unit. Typical value = 0,06. 1..1
ks1 PU Stabilizer gain 1 (<i>Ks1</i>). Typical value = 0. 1..1
ks2 PU Stabilizer gain 2 (<i>Ks2</i>). Typical value = 0. 1..1
ts1 Seconds Stabilizer phase lag time constant (<i>Ts1</i>) (&gt;= 0). Typical value = 1. 1..1
ts2 Seconds Stabilizer filter time constant (<i>Ts2</i>) (&gt;= 0). Typical value = 1. 1..1
smax PU Stabilizer limit output (<i>smax</i>). Typical value = 0,1. 1..1
